Changelog: Graphlet v4.2 — changed defaults

For the eng sync: Graphlet, our dependency graph visualizer, now defaults to collapsed transitive edges and lazy node expansion. Large monorepo graphs render noticeably faster; small projects look unchanged. Anyone with custom layouts should re-check saved views. The new default configuration shipping with v4.2 is as follows.

config for bahop-baduf:
[kasion]
team = lamath
access_code = ac_d807e5
host = kasion.paliqcloud.corp
port = 4000
owner = julix.tamvan
peer = frair.qorvelsoft.local

Hey — handing over Proselint-X (our docs linter) for your review. Quick context: it runs as a pre-merge check on the Inkwell docs repo, and it shells out to a sandboxed formatter, which is probably what you'll care about most. The sandbox config was tightened last quarter after Tamsin found it could read env vars. Rule definitions are plain YAML, no remote fetches. Threat model notes, sandbox policy, and the audit history are all written up here.

dashboard of taduf-yagap = https://confluence.tolvaqsys.internal/display/display/projects/display

**Postmortem timeline — Farelight pricing experiment**

14:22 — On-call paged after checkout conversions dropped sharply on the Farelight platform. Investigation showed the ticket-pricing experiment had begun serving the treatment price to 100% of traffic instead of the intended 10% split, due to a misconfigured rollout flag pushed earlier that afternoon. Experiment was halted at 14:41 and prices reverted. The deploy responsible was identified by the token recorded below.

session token of fadug-hahap = htk3_554